Other oil seeds, n.e.c. — Gross Production Value in United Republic of Tanzania
United Republic of Tanzania: Other oil seeds, n.e.c. — Gross Production Value was 22,365 1000 Int$ in 2024. ◆ Volatile
Other oil seeds, n.e.c. — Gross Production Value in United Republic of Tanzania, 1961–2024
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in 1000 Int$.
Analysis
The most recent figure for other oil seeds, n.e.c. — gross production value in United Republic of Tanzania is 22,365 1000 Int$, measured in 2024.
That represents a change of down 0.2% on the previous year and up 8.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, other oil seeds, n.e.c. — gross production value in United Republic of Tanzania peaked at 22,563 1000 Int$ in 2020 and was at its lowest, 4,512 1000 Int$, in 1961.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
